I have a HP Pavilion dv9000 (laptop) and a Toshiba Sattilite A310 (laptop), and the HP works on the internet fine, but when I connect the Toshiba, it dosen't work. I am using the right port, but it won't let me go online. Is there any way to fix this?? :confused:

retsoksirhc
Dec 24, 2007, 08:14 AM
If you're using a cable or a DSL modem, try unplugging the power to the modem before connecting the toshiba. Many times, if different equipment is ocnnected, you have to restart the modem for it to see the new equipment (It records the MAC address of the equipment connected to it, and it won't give out an IP to a different mac unless it's restarted.)

You should also make sure that the connection you're trying to use is enabled in Control Panel > Network Connections.
